TNB frames are composed of 3 vectors: the unit tangent vector, the unit normal vector, and the unit binormal vector. Together, these three vectors describe the heading, turning, and twisting of a particle moving along a path of motion (a curve) in 3D space. We take a look at the formulas for finding each of these vectors, and how they are related to one another.
